Pauline was also a life member of an international organization-Delta Kappa Gamma. This is an organization that honors women educators. Pauline was our fine arts chair for many, many years. She was truly a valued member of our local chapter-Upsilon Chapter for over 50 years. What a wonderful example of a dedicated and respected educator.
